Prashant attacked over Kashmir remarks

Oct 20, 2011 | Pratirodh Bureau
In a shocking incident, noted lawyer and human rights activist Prashant Bhushan was badly beaten up by three men in his chamber in the Supreme Court.
 
Angry over his remarks of freedom to Kashmir, these men said to be belonging to Bhagat Singh Kranti Sena, barged into his chamber while he was in the midst of an interview and attacked him without any provocation.  
 
Bhushan, a respectable figure in the Indian civil society, has been at the forefront of many a battle for the poor and the oppressed sections.

However, his recent association with the Anna Hazare led Jan Lokpal campaign has not gone down well with a section of the civil society who believe that he has been compromising his stand on several issues. 
 
The attack comes just after Congress General Secretary Digvijaya Singh came out with letters of the RSS wherein it is directing its cadres to support Hazare’s anti-graft campaign. 
 
Team Anna has been denying any association with the RSS. However, one of its core members Kiran Bedi tacitly defended RSS support in an interview to a news channel wherein she said that RSS too is a part of the country and free to support any movement.
 
Interestingly, this Rightwing outfit was part of the Anna campaign and its volunteers were present at Tihar Jail and Ramlila Maidan with vitriolic posters against the Gandhi family.
 
The incident is a manifestation of the contradictions within Team Anna. Insiders point out that when Bhushan had commented on the resolution of the Kashmir issue according to the wishes of the people in a press conference in September, his comments were criticised by other members of the team who don\\\’t want to alienate the RSS. 
 
Earlier, when Swami Agnivesh was attacked for his remarks on the Amarnath issue even then Team Anna maintained conspicious silence with even Hazare himself refraining from condemning the act. 
 
Recently, Hazare had told the New York Times that there were difference of opinion between Arvind Kejriwal and Bhushan. However, he later claimed that he has been misquoted.
 
One of the attackers has been arrested and taken to Tilak Marg police station. An investigation is underway.
